评估Debian Overlay的性能可以通过以下几个步骤进行:
基准测试
- 使用基准测试工具如
iperf
或ping
来测量节点之间的带宽和延迟。这些工具可以帮助评估网络性能。
功能测试
- 验证Overlay网络的基本功能,包括节点之间的连接、消息传递和路由等。可以使用模拟器或虚拟化环境来模拟节点,并通过发送消息和检查路由表等方式进行测试。
可靠性测试
- 模拟节点故障或网络拥塞等情况,观察Overlay网络的恢复能力和容错机制是否正常工作。
安全性测试
- 测试Overlay网络的安全性,包括身份验证、数据加密和防止恶意攻击等方面。可以模拟各种攻击场景,并评估Overlay网络的安全性能。
扩展性测试
- 评估Overlay网络的扩展性和可扩展性。逐渐增加节点数量,并观察Overlay网络的性能是否随着节点数量的增加而下降。
监控和分析
- 在测试过程中监控系统资源(如CPU、内存、磁盘I/O等)的使用情况。分析测试结果,找出系统性能瓶颈。
优化和调整
- 根据测试结果对系统进行优化和调整,然后重复测试以验证优化效果。
在进行性能评估时,请确保在一个不用于生产的机器上执行这些测试,以免影响生产环境的稳定性。同时,监控系统的温度和性能,确保CPU不会过热,并在测试过程中注意数据的安全性和完整性。